Transaction d9ea2f9fef73a1e35ee8411153690aec1cd283e8c66565482c0f3cb25f28617e

block
7629aca70fff808c0f957ca51bf4c0e2700f910ad637ceae56a0826a6656af5a

1 Input

20 Outputs